You're Amazing! You really are! This is a new stamp set from the 2012-2013 catalog called YOU'RE AMAZING. I really love this set because it will make some really great masculine cards. It is super versatile. On this card, I used the new In color called Midnight Muse and Baja Breeze. I embossed the midnight layer with the houndstooth folder and made a top note from the big shot. I stamped the hot air balloon image using our name foam ink pads. I let it dry for about a minute, then went to town sponging. Be sure to drag the sponge, don't pounce. I Started with the lightest color first and slowly progressed to the darkest. When I finished sponging, I used a sponge with our whisper white ink and pounced on a few spots to create the clouds. I finished it off with a greeting from the ITTY BITTY BANNERS set and some baker's twine. I also used some of our frost white shimmer spray just to give it a bit of shimmer. Faux Sew

Hey Stampers & scrappers! As most of you know, I have no clue how to sew! I wish so much that I did. I keep borrowing sewing machines telling myself I am going to learn. I love our Stampin' Up fabric and how it coordinates with so many of our accessories. Here is an apron I made for a baking camp last week. It is so cute and the girls in the camp had so much fun making them. They especially loved cranking out the flowers on the big shot. I used a dish towel, our candy cane lane fabric, the flower folds die & of course....my best friend...the GLUE GUN! You can use any of our fabric to make adorable accessories like the flower I added on the side. I used the Flower folds bigz die to create this layered look. These dies are great for making appliqués, hair bows, pins, headbands, & so much more. Have a crafty great day!
